Schița de curs

Bazele Git

  • Introducere în Git
  • Depozitul Git
  • Înregistrarea modificărilor în depozit
  • Vizualizarea istoricului commit-urilor
  • Anularea acțiunilor
  • Etichetare

Ramificarea în Git

  • Ramificare și fuzionare
  • Gestionarea ramurilor
  • Fluxuri de lucru cu ramuri
  • Ramuri la distanță
  • Rebasing

Git pe server

  • Protocoalele
  • Instalarea Git pe un server
  • Generarea cheii publice SSH
  • Configurarea serverului
  • Acces public
  • Git găzduit (GitHUB)
  • Lucrul cu depozite la distanță

Git distribuit

  • Fluxuri de lucru distribuite
  • Contribuția la un proiect
  • Menținerea unui proiect

Instrumente Git

  • Selectarea reviziei
  • Stagiere interactivă
  • Rescrierea istoricului
  • Depanare cu Git (bisect)
  • Submodule
  • Fuzionarea subarborilor

Personalizarea Git

  • Configurarea Git
  • Atributele Git
  • Hook-uri Git

Cerințe

Cunoștințe de bază despre dezvoltarea de proiecte.

 21 Ore

Numărul de participanți


Pret per participant

Mărturii (7)

Cursuri viitoare

Categorii înrudite